New activity - NASA’s GLOBE Goes to Camp Program
In an Australian first, Urban Camp is offering NASA’s GLOBE Goes to Camp program to schools from Term 2.
GLOBE (Global Learning and Observations to Benefit the Environment) is NASA’s initiative that connects students, teachers, scientists, and citizens to promote environmental science and learning. GLOBE Goes to Camp has been specifically developed for school groups on camp.
Urban Camp staff have been trained by NASA to deliver an interactive session at Urban Camp. Schools will then collect data during their city explorations and will upload real time data for analysis by NASA scientists in addition to participating in highly interactive and fun activities.
Urban Camp’s CEO Elizabeth Compton brought the program to Australia after attending the American Camps Association Conference. “The program will give a unique opportunity for students to hear directly from NASA scientists and understand how their observations will help NASA. It’s a really exciting program that we have worked with NASA on to customise for the Australian context and landscape.”
